Abstract

The existing experimental equipment and scientific potential of Basic Environmental Observatory Moussala are demonstrated, especially the experiments connected with astroparticle and space weather studies. The recent measurements of secondary cosmic ray obtained with atmospheric Cherenkov light telescope are discussed. The possibility to study the atmospheric transparency on the basis of atmospheric Cherenkov light registration is discussed. The neutron flux meter based on gas filled SNM-15 counters and muon telescope based on water Cherenkov detectors scientific potential is described. Several characteristic examples of recent observations are given. The project for muon hodoscope is considered, including its possible design and preliminary estimation of registration efficiency. The scientific potential and nearest prospects of BEO Moussala are discussed, particularly the possible connection between cosmic ray variations and changes of environmental parameters.
